Why This Standard is Important

Compressed air is a vital utility in many industries, including food and beverage, pharmaceuticals, electronics, and manufacturing. The presence of oil vapour in compressed air can lead to significant issues, such as:

  • Contamination of products, leading to quality control failures.
  • Damage to sensitive equipment, resulting in costly repairs and downtime.
  • Non-compliance with industry regulations and standards.

By adhering to the BS ISO 8573-5:2025 standard, organizations can ensure that their compressed air systems are free from harmful oil vapour, thus maintaining the integrity of their operations and products.
